# Build Provenance — Driftgate Autoscaler

Hey on-call folks: if the queue-depth autoscaler at Marrowtide starts acting weird, first check which build is actually running. Driftgate ships from the hermetic pipeline, so every artifact is reproducible from a tagged source snapshot. The scaler reads queue depth every 15s and provenance metadata is baked into the binary at link time, so you can match a misbehaving pod to its exact source tree. The currently blessed artifact carries the token shown below.

trace token, kajeg-tadup: htk31_ea4436123ab4c9e337062126feef2c5

**Q: I'm a contractor and I've lost my badge — now what?**

Don't panic, it happens weekly. Head to the security kiosk in the Aldergate Building lobby and tell them you're on the Brindlecote contractor list. They'll void the old badge on the spot and print a temporary one, which takes about ten minutes. While you wait, you can still reach the contractor break area via the side stairwell, using the door code below.

door code, tajof-kageg: bdg-QVDCE-3

## Tuning

The receipt mailer (Almsgate) batches donation receipts and sends through the Thornquay relay. On-call: if the queue backs up, resist the urge to crank batch size — the relay rate-limits per connection, and bigger batches just mean bigger retries. Scale worker count first, then shorten the flush interval. Dedupe window must stay longer than the retry horizon or donors get duplicate receipts, which generates tickets. All knobs live in one place and are read at worker start. Current production values follow.

tuning table, kajop-yafof:
QUOTAS = {
    "wenath": 10,
    "ulaael": 5,
}